7:00 PM - 9:00 PMTBASelichot literally means “forgiveness.” To prepare for the intensity of the High Holy Days, we begin the week before with the ritual of Selichot. This ritual begins the spiritual work of the High Holy Days: to process where we fell short this past year and work on aspirations for the coming year.
